加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0743zz.cn/)- 科技、图像技术、AI硬件、数据采集、智能营销!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

Android下MsSql权限管理进阶实战

发布时间:2026-02-09 11:42:13 所属栏目:MsSql教程 来源:DaWei
导读:  在Android开发中,连接和操作MS SQL数据库时,权限管理是保障数据安全的重要环节。开发者需要理解如何正确配置数据库用户权限,以防止未授权访问和潜在的安全漏洞。  在实际应用中,建议使用最小权限原则。即为

  在Android开发中,连接和操作MS SQL数据库时,权限管理是保障数据安全的重要环节。开发者需要理解如何正确配置数据库用户权限,以防止未授权访问和潜在的安全漏洞。


  在实际应用中,建议使用最小权限原则。即为Android应用分配仅能完成其功能所需的最小权限,避免使用具有管理员权限的账户进行数据库连接。这样可以有效降低攻击面。


  为了实现这一目标,可以在MS SQL Server中创建专用的数据库用户,并为其分配特定的Schema或表级权限。例如,可以限制该用户只能读取特定的视图或执行预定义的存储过程,而非直接操作底层数据表。


2026AI效果图,仅供参考

  同时,应确保连接字符串中的凭证信息不被硬编码在代码中,而是通过安全的方式存储,如使用Android的Keystore系统或后端服务进行动态获取。这样即使应用被反编译,敏感信息也不会暴露。


  网络传输过程中也需启用SSL加密,防止数据库凭据在传输过程中被窃听。MS SQL支持SSL连接,开发者应在连接字符串中明确指定加密选项。


  定期审查和更新数据库用户的权限设置,确保其与应用的实际需求保持一致。任何不再使用的账户都应及时禁用或删除,以减少潜在风险。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章